Description

Urinary tract anesthesia flushing device
Technical Field
The invention discloses a urinary tract anesthesia flushing device, relates to a device capable of cleaning anesthetic of a urinary tract of a patient, and belongs to the field of medical instruments. In particular to a flushing device which can form a sealed flushing channel by using a sealed air bag during flushing and avoid the phenomenon that flushing liquid permeates into the deep part of the urethra along with flushed anesthetic to cause secondary anesthesia.
Background
In carrying out the relevant operation of urinary tract, in order to reduce patient's pain, can anesthesia to the urinary tract usually, then after the operation is accomplished in order to make patient contact anesthesia effect resume consciousness as early as possible and need wash the urinary tract of patient anesthesia, and current urinary tract anesthesia washing unit directly stretches into the urethra with the body that has the flushing hole when washing many times and washes, because there is the gap in stretching into end tip and urethra surrounding inner wall when washing, it flows to the urethra depths to lead to mixing the washing liquid seepage that has the anesthetic that washes away very easily, cause the secondary anesthesia and the urethra recontamination of urethra, make its washing clearance effect relatively poor, the patient still is difficult to the short time contact anesthesia effect after washing.

The specific implementation mode is as follows:
the invention discloses a urinary tract anesthesia flushing device, which is realized by the following steps: the invention relates to a urinary tract anesthesia flushing device which comprises a push handle (1), a liquid inlet pipe (2), a connecting pipe (3), a flushing block (4), a fixed pipe (5), a sealing air bag (6), a pressing cap (7), a liquid pumping pipe (8), a backflow pipeline (9), a backflow hole (10), a sealing channel (11), a piston (12), a push rod (13), a liquid collecting cavity (14) and flushing holes (15), wherein the flushing block (4) is sleeved on one end of the fixed pipe (5), one end of the flushing block (4) is a circular truncated cone, the inclination of the inclined surface of the circular truncated cone is 45 degrees, a plurality of groups of flushing holes (15) are formed in one end of the flushing block (4), the liquid collecting cavity (14) is formed in the flushing block (4), one end of the connecting pipe (3) is arranged on the other end of the flushing block (4) and communicated with the liquid collecting cavity (14), the push handle (1) is arranged on the other end of the connecting pipe (3, the liquid inlet pipe (2) is arranged on the connecting pipe (3) and communicated with the inside of the connecting pipe (3), the sealing air bag (6) is arranged at the other end of the fixing pipe (5), the sealing air bag (6) is an arc-shaped air bag, a liquid storage cavity is formed by the concave surface of the sealing air bag (6), a backflow pipeline (9) and a sealing channel (11) are arranged inside the fixing pipe (5), a plurality of backflow holes (10) are formed at the other end of the fixing pipe (5), one end of each backflow hole (10) is connected with the liquid storage cavity and communicated with the liquid storage cavity, the other end of each backflow hole (10) is connected with the backflow pipeline (9) and communicated with the backflow pipeline, the liquid pumping pipe (8) is arranged at one end of the fixing pipe (5) and communicated with the backflow pipeline (9), the push rod (13) is arranged inside the sealing channel (11), the pressure cap (7) is arranged at one end of the push rod (13) and is positioned outside the sealing channel (, piston (12) are arranged on the other end of push rod (13), and are located inside sealed passageway (11), the bottom of sealed passageway (11) is opened has the intercommunicating pore, intercommunicating pore and sealed gasbag (6) inside are linked together, backward flow hole (10) are reducing structure, and the diameter is degressive to the direction of backflow pipeline (9) inside.
The invention also relates to a using method of the urinary tract anesthesia flushing device, which comprises the following steps:
1) inserting the sealing air bag (6) on the other end of the fixing tube (5) into the urethra to be flushed;
2) the liquid inlet pipe (2) is connected with an external flushing system, and the liquid pumping pipe (8) is communicated with an external liquid pumping system;
3) the pressing cap (7) is pushed to push the piston (12) to slide in the sealed channel (11), so that the volume of the sealed channel (11) is reduced, the gas in the sealed channel is pushed to the sealed air bag (6) to gradually expand the air bag, the air bag is unfolded to seal one end of the urinary tract, and the concave surface of the air bag is matched with the wall of the urinary tract to form a liquid storage cavity;
4) the washing pump of the external washing system is opened, washing liquid enters a liquid collecting cavity (14) inside a washing block (4) through a liquid inlet pipe (2) and a connecting pipe (3), and then is sprayed and washed by matching with a plurality of groups of washing holes (15) formed in the washing block (4), and because one end of the washing block (4) is of a circular truncated cone structure, the angles between the axes of the washing holes (15) and the washing block (4) are different, so that the washing liquid can be pushed to a sealing air bag (6) while the inner wall of a urinary tract is washed;
5) the working personnel push the washing block (4) to slide through the push handle (1) so as to wash the urethra section by section;
6) the sealing air bag (6) is used for blocking the gathered flushing liquid so as to enable the flushing liquid to be positioned in the liquid storage cavity;
7) the external liquid pumping system pumps the interior of the backflow channel, so that flushing liquid in the liquid storage cavity is pumped out of the backflow channel through the backflow hole (10) by the external liquid pumping system, sealed flushing of the urethra is formed, and flushing liquid mixed with anesthetic is prevented from flushing into the deep part of the urethra;
8) finishing the washing operation;
the sealed air bag (6) is unfolded, the edge of the sealed air bag is in contact with the inner wall of the urinary tract, the arc-shaped edge surface of the sealed air bag can guide the flushing agent on one hand, so that the flushing agent flows into the liquid storage cavity along the arc surface, and on the other hand, the contact area between the sealed air bag and the inner wall of the urinary tract can be reduced, so that the inner wall of the urinary tract is prevented from being scratched;
the backflow hole (10) is of a diameter-variable structure, and the diameter of the backflow hole is gradually reduced towards the direction inside the backflow pipeline (9), so that the backflow area of the backflow hole (10) to the scouring agent can be enlarged, and the pumping speed of the scouring agent is increased;
the sealing air bag (6) is designed to be an arc-shaped air bag, in an initial state, the sealing air bag (6) is contracted on the fixing tube (5) and is attached to the outer wall of the fixing tube (5), and is slowly unfolded along with the insertion of the fixing tube (5) into the urinary tract and the cooperation of the fixing tube and the piston (12), so that the air bag is prevented from being unfolded in the urinary tract to slide to cause damage to the inner wall of the urinary tract in the process of being inserted into the urinary tract;
the design that the pressure cap (7) is pushed to push the piston (12) to slide in the sealed channel (11) can gradually introduce gas in the sealed channel (11) into the sealed air bag (6) through the communication hole, so that the sealed air bag (6) gradually expands, then slowly contacts the inner wall of the urinary tract and is propped against the inner wall of the urinary tract, in the process, the pressure borne by the urinary tract gradually increases, the urinary tract buffers the pressure, and the phenomenon that the sealed air bag (6) instantaneously expands to cause instantaneous extrusion force to the inner wall of the urinary tract to cause damage of the urinary tract is avoided;
the inclination of the circular truncated cone inclined plane is 45 degrees, and the circular truncated cone inclined plane is matched with a flushing hole (15) at one end of the flushing block (4), so that a plurality of groups of flushing holes (15) can be divided into flushing holes (15) which are inclined by 45 degrees and parallel to the axis of the fixed pipe (5), the flushing holes (15) inclined by 45 degrees can flush the hole wall of the urinary tract, and the flushing holes (15) parallel to the axis of the fixed pipe (5) can fill flushing agent into the liquid storage cavity so as to immerse and flush the urinary tract at one end of the sealing air bag (6) by matching with the sliding of the flushing block (4);
the flushing block (4), the sealing air bag (6) and the backflow pipeline (9) are matched in design, when the flushing device is used, the flushing block (4) slides on the fixing pipe (5), the flushing hole (15) on the flushing block is matched to flush the inner wall of a urinary tract, the sealing air bag (6) is unfolded to form a liquid storage cavity, a flushed flushing agent is stored, the flushing agent is prevented from flushing into the deep part of the urinary tract, the backflow pipeline (9) is matched, the external liquid pumping system pumps the backflow channel, so that the flushing agent in the liquid storage cavity is pumped away through the backflow hole (10), and the circulating sealing flushing of the urinary tract is formed;
the purpose of forming a sealed flushing channel by utilizing the sealed air bag (6) during flushing is achieved, and the flushing liquid is prevented from permeating into the deep part of the urethra along with the flushed anesthetic to cause secondary anesthesia.
